Best Draft Pick (2017-Present): Mikal Bridges
Best 2nd Round Pick (2017-Present): De’Anthony Melton
Biggest Draft Day Steal (2017-Present): Mikal Bridges
Notable Draft Busts (2017-Present): Josh Jackson
(Wikipedia listed De’Anthony Melton as a Rockets’ draft pick, but he never played for Houston, as he was traded to Phoenix, so we’re counting him here. Also, we’ve decided to consider Josh Jackson as a draft bust, because even though his scoring average for his career was decent, he posted poor shooting percentages and advanced metrics, was once considered equal or on Tatum’s level as a draft prospect, and has been out of the league for the past two seasons, as he’s only played five years in the NBA.)
